Hi badlydrawnboy,
My GI had heard about the research being done in LA and put me on antibiotics, too (although I was only on one - Xifanin/Xifaxin - what other one were you on?). I believe that I am at least 50% better since then... well, since I finally got rid of all the C that had built up that entire 10 days I was on the antibiotic. The week I was on it and the week afterwards was one of the worst few weeks I've had in a while, but after a huge amount of miralax, I'm feeling GREAT. Not perfect, but do we ever really feel perfect?
I had not heard that probiotics and fiber were bad for SIBO, and they seem to help me, actually. I will ask my GI about it when I go back in 2 weeks.
As for the C, there are a few things I've been doing that really help me:
1) Eating a lot of vegetables at night, right before I go to bed. Like a big salad, vegetable soup, etc. I do get somewhat bloated, but I'm just going to sleep and it's gone by the next morning... and I'm able to "go" almost every morning like clockwork. Something to think about.
2) Magnesium supplements. Our bodies don't absorb magnesium very well, which is why it acts as a "safe" stool softener. I either take 1500-2000mg or Miralax (my doctor believes it is not habit-forming) daily and I'm doing great.
3) Psyllium husks right before bed (but I guess that doesn't apply to you since you aren't doing fiber).
